- by x32x01 ||
Have you ever wondered how your computer knows where to find a website when you type its name in the browser? 🤔 That’s where DNS (Domain Name System) comes in - it’s basically the Internet’s phonebook!
Without DNS, you’d have to memorize long strings of numbers to visit your favorite sites - not fun, right? 😅
All this happens in just milliseconds! ⚡
Think of it like this:
Root = 📞 Directory → TLD = 📚 Category → Authoritative = 📄 Contact info
That’s why securing DNS through DNSSEC (DNS Security Extensions) and trusted resolvers like Google DNS (8.8.8.8) or Cloudflare (1.1.1.1) is essential.
What Is DNS? 📘
The Domain Name System (DNS) converts human-friendly domain names likewww.example.com into IP addresses (e.g., 192.168.1.1) that computers can actually understand.Without DNS, you’d have to memorize long strings of numbers to visit your favorite sites - not fun, right? 😅
Step-by-Step: How DNS Works ⚙️
Here’s what happens behind the scenes when you type a URL in your browser:- You type the domain name - e.g.,
www.example.com. - Your device checks its local cache to see if it already knows the IP address.
- If not found, the request goes to a DNS resolver (usually your ISP).
- The resolver queries a chain of DNS servers:
- Root DNS servers → direct the query to
- Top-Level Domain (TLD) servers → like .com, .net, .org
- Authoritative DNS servers → hold the final IP mapping.
- Once found, the IP address is returned to your device.
- Your browser then uses that IP to connect to the website’s server and load the page.
All this happens in just milliseconds! ⚡
The DNS Hierarchy 🏗️
DNS works through a hierarchical structure of servers:- Root Servers - The top-level of the DNS system; direct queries to TLD servers.
- TLD Servers - Manage domains like .com, .org, .net, etc.
- Authoritative Servers - Store the actual IP records for domains.
Think of it like this:
Root = 📞 Directory → TLD = 📚 Category → Authoritative = 📄 Contact info
Why DNS Is So Important 🔒
DNS is critical to making the web user-friendly - but it’s also a target for cyberattacks.That’s why securing DNS through DNSSEC (DNS Security Extensions) and trusted resolvers like Google DNS (8.8.8.8) or Cloudflare (1.1.1.1) is essential.
Final Thoughts 💡
DNS is the unsung hero of the Internet - quietly translating names into numbers so you can enjoy smooth browsing without typing IP addresses. Next time a webpage loads instantly, remember the DNS magic happening behind the curtain! ✨ Last edited: